#fbcc76 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fbcc76 is composed of 98.4% red, 80%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.7% magenta, 53%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 38.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 72.4%. #fbcc76 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ffec with #f79900.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

#fbcc76 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fbcc76 has RGB values of R:251, G:204,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.53,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16501878.

Hex triplet fbcc76 #fbcc76
RGB Decimal 251, 204, 118 rgb(251,204,118)
RGB Percent 98.4, 80, 46.3 rgb(98.4%,80%,46.3%)
CMYK 0, 19, 53, 2
HSL 38.8°, 94.3, 72.4 hsl(38.8,94.3%,72.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 38.8°, 53, 98.4
Web Safe ffcc66 #ffcc66
CIE-LAB 84.487, 6.585, 48.728
XYZ 64.647, 65.006, 26.281
xyY 0.415, 0.417, 65.006
CIE-LCH 84.487, 49.171, 82.304
CIE-LUV 84.487, 36.614, 60.074
Hunter-Lab 80.626, 2.028, 37.112
Binary 11111011, 11001100, 01110110

Shades and Tints of #fbcc76

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0a00 is the darkest color, while #fffefb is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fbcc76 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#d0d0d0 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#d9cfbe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e8d57f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ffcc86 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ffc6d2 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#efd17b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#fdcc80 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#fdc8b0 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
